Phillylacrosse.com, Posted 11/4/09
Henderson senior goalie Jon Diodati has made a commitment to play Division III lacrosse at Immaculata University.
Diodati, a two-year starter, helped Henderson advance to the fist District 1 tournament last year. He also was a member of the Chester County squad that claimed a bronze medal this summer in the Keystone State Games. He plays for the Black Bear Montgomery County Elite Club Team.
Diodati plans to major in Politics and International Relations with a minor in Middle East Studies. He is a member of the the National Honor Society and the German National Honor Society.
Immaculata is coached by Downingtown graduate Marty Mullen, who is entering his first year at the helm.
